One of the most common reasons for prenatal DNA testing in the UK is to screen for genetic disorders Many genetic disorders are passed down from parent to child, and prenatal DNA testing can identify whether a baby is at risk for conditions such as Down syndrome, cystic fibrosis, or sickle cell anemia By identifying genetic disorders early on, parents can be better prepared to care for their child and seek appropriate medical treatment.

In addition to screening for genetic disorders, prenatal DNA testing can also be used to determine paternity In cases where paternity is in question, a simple prenatal DNA test can provide conclusive evidence about the biological father of the unborn child This information can be invaluable for legal purposes, as well as for establishing a relationship between father and child.

With the advancement of technology, prenatal DNA testing in the UK has become more accessible and accurate than ever before There are several different methods of prenatal DNA testing, including non-invasive prenatal testing (NIPT) and chorionic villus sampling (CVS) NIPT is a simple blood test that can be performed as early as 10 weeks into pregnancy and carries no risk to the unborn baby This test screens for chromosomal abnormalities, such as Down syndrome, with a high degree of accuracy.

While CVS is more invasive than NIPT, it provides more detailed information about the baby’s genetic makeup and can be performed earlier in pregnancy, typically between 10-13 weeks Both NIPT and CVS are safe procedures that are performed by trained medical professionals in specialized clinics throughout the UK.

Despite the many benefits of prenatal DNA testing, some people have ethical concerns about the practice Critics argue that prenatal DNA testing could lead to the termination of pregnancies based on genetic abnormalities, potentially leading to a rise in selective abortions However, proponents of prenatal DNA testing argue that knowing about genetic disorders in advance allows parents to make informed decisions about their child’s future and seek appropriate medical care.

In the UK, prenatal DNA testing is regulated by the Human Fertilisation and Embryology Authority (HFEA), which sets standards for the use of genetic testing in reproductive medicine The HFEA ensures that prenatal DNA testing is performed ethically and in accordance with legal and medical guidelines Additionally, genetic counseling is often provided to expectant parents before and after prenatal DNA testing to help them understand the results and make informed decisions about their pregnancy.
